Ask an Adviser: Don't do this with your super & tax-efficient investing for kids + more
Episode description
How do you make smart money decisions when you don’t know what your future looks like? That’s the question to start this episode.
Alex and Scott, co-founders of Everest Wealth, join us to unpack big financial questions from the Equity Mates community. Whether you’re juggling saving, investing or super; wondering when to get a financial adviser; or trying to explain to your partner that investing isn’t gambling - this one’s for you.
In today's episode we also discuss:
- Paying down debt vs investing
- Labor’s super tax proposals and what they mean for investors
- Investing for kids in a tax-smart way
